PROCESS OBSERVATION TOOL
(POST EVALUATION CONFERENCE BETWEEN THE TEACHER AND SCHOOL HEAD)

Activities conducted and Related Questions To be Observed Not Observed Remarks


Asked
1. Establishes a cordial atmosphere during giving of
feedback.
Makes the teacher feel relax by appreciating what the
teacher had done.
Make some preliminary statements making the
teacher feel relax.
2. Processes the results of the delivery of the lesson.
2.1. Allows the teacher to enumerate his/her
strengths. Related question: ”What are the
strengths/good points you had shown during the
delivery of your lesson?

2.2. Allows the teacher to enumerate his/her


weaknesses. Related question: What are the
weaknesses/weak points you had shown during the
delivery of your lesson?
3. Measure the performance of your teacher.
Related questions:
[Link] the rate of 1 to 10, how will you rate your
performance during the delivery of your lesson.
3.2. Do you think you were able to achieve your
objectives?
4. Recommends/Suggests points for improvement.
Related Questions:
4.1. What are the things do you want to improve
the next time you deliver the lesson?(If given the
chance to re-teach , how are you going to improve
your weakness?
5. Shares current trends and practices for the
improvement of the teacher.
6. Ends the post evaluation conference by having
agreement with the teacher.
